Does Open Office allow macros?

The OpenOffice macros are written in OpenOffice BASIC, a macro language that uses the same programming logic as Microsoft Visual Basic. OpenOffice.org 3 Calc can execute many Excel macros, but (for security reasons) you must manually enable this feature.

Does Google sheet have VBA?

Google Sheets does not support VBA — which stands for Visual Basic for Applications, a Microsoft language derived from Visual Basic. What Sheets does support is Javascript functions working just as macros.

Can I run macros in Excel Online?

Although you can’t create, run, or edit VBA (Visual Basic for Applications) macros in Excel for the web, you can open and edit a workbook that contains macros. Any existing macros will remain in the workbook, and you can open the workbook in the Excel desktop app to view and edit the macros.

How do I make a macro available in all new documents?

To make a macro from one document available in all new documents, add it to the Normal.dotm template. Open the document that contains the macro. Click View > Macros > View Macros. Click Organizer. Click the macro you want to add to the Normal.dotm template, and click Copy.

How do I run a macro in Excel?

To run a macro, click the button on the Quick Access Toolbar, press the keyboard shortcut, or you can run the macro from the Macros list. Click View > Macros > View Macros. In the list under Macro name, click the macro you want to run. Click Run.
